GroupDocs.Conversion for .NET을 사용하여 PPTM 파일을 PDF로 변환: 종합 가이드
소개
Microsoft PowerPoint 프레젠테이션을 PDF로 변환하는 것은, 특히 여러 파일을 다룰 때 매우 번거로운 작업일 수 있습니다. 소프트웨어 개발의 자동화 기능을 활용하여 GroupDocs.Conversion for .NET을 사용하면 이 과정을 간소화할 수 있습니다. 이 튜토리얼에서는 C#을 사용하여 PPTM 파일을 PDF로 변환하는 방법을 안내합니다. 키워드: PPTM을 PDF로 변환, GroupDocs.Conversion.NET, PowerPoint를 PDF로 변환
배울 내용:
- GroupDocs.Conversion 환경을 설정하는 방법
- C#을 사용하여 변환 프로세스 구현
- 변환 중 일반적인 문제 해결
- 실제 응용 프로그램 및 성능 최적화 기술 시작하기에 앞서, 모든 것이 준비되었는지 확인하세요.
필수 조건
시작하려면 다음 사항이 있는지 확인하세요.
필수 라이브러리 및 버전:
- .NET용 GroupDocs.Conversion: 버전 25.3.0을 권장합니다.
- 마이크로소프트 비주얼 스튜디오 (최신 버전이라면 무엇이든 작동할 것입니다).
환경 설정 요구 사항:
- NuGet 패키지 관리자에 액세스할 수 있는 AC# 개발 환경입니다.
지식 전제 조건:
- C# 및 .NET 프레임워크 개념에 대한 기본적인 이해.
- C#에서 파일 I/O 작업에 익숙함.
.NET용 GroupDocs.Conversion 설정
GroupDocs.Conversion을 설정하려면 NuGet 패키지 관리자 콘솔이나 .NET CLI를 사용하여 프로젝트에 추가하세요. NuGet 패키지 관리자 콘솔:
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I:
dotnet add package GroupDocs.Conversion --version 25.3.0
라이센스 취득 단계:
C# 코드를 사용한 기본 초기화 및 설정:
using GroupDocs.Conversion;
using System;
class ConversionInitializer
{
public static void Main()
{
// Converter 객체를 초기화합니다
using (var converter = new Converter("your-pptm-file-path.pptm"))
{
Console.WriteLine("Converter initialized successfully.");
}
}
}
이 스니펫은 GroupDocs.Conversion에 대한 환경을 설정하고 초기화합니다. Converter
PPTM 파일을 예로 들어 보겠습니다.
구현 가이드
GroupDocs.Conversion을 사용하여 PPTM 파일을 PDF로 변환하는 단계별 프로세스를 살펴보겠습니다.
변환 프로세스 개요
목표는 PowerPoint 프레젠테이션을 휴대하기 편리하고 널리 호환되는 PDF 문서로 변환하는 과정을 자동화하여 형식 불일치 없이 쉽게 공유하고 인쇄할 수 있도록 하는 것입니다.
1단계: 소스 문서 로드
소스 문서 경로가 올바르게 설정되었는지 확인하세요.
string sourceDocumentPath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"presentation.pptm");
2단계: Converter 객체 초기화
초기화 Converter
변환 작업의 시작점으로 파일 경로를 사용하는 객체입니다.
using (var converter = new Converter(sourceDocumentPath))
{
// 변환 단계를 계속합니다...
}
3단계: 변환 옵션 설정
PDF로 변환한다는 것을 지정하려면 변환 옵션을 정의하세요.
PdfConvertOptions options = new PdfConvertOptions();
그만큼 PdfConvertOptions
클래스를 사용하면 페이지 범위나 해상도 설정 등 출력 PDF를 사용자 정의할 수 있습니다.
4단계: 변환 수행
변환을 실행하고 출력 PDF를 저장합니다.
string outputPath = Path.Combine("YOUR_OUTPUT_DIRECTORY", "output.pdf");
converter.Convert(outputPath, options);
이 코드 조각은 PowerPoint 프레젠테이션을 PDF 파일로 변환하여 지정된 디렉토리에 저장합니다.
문제 해결 팁:
- 파일을 찾을 수 없습니다: 경로가 올바른지, 파일이 있는지 확인하세요.
- 권한 문제: 애플리케이션에 출력 디렉토리에 대한 쓰기 권한이 있는지 확인하세요.
실제 응용 프로그램
GroupDocs.Conversion은 다양한 .NET 애플리케이션에 통합될 수 있습니다.
- 문서 관리 시스템: 기업 시스템 내에서 문서 변환을 자동화합니다.
- 이러닝 플랫폼: 학습 자료를 PDF로 변환하여 쉽게 배포할 수 있습니다.
- 보고 도구: 일관되고 이식 가능한 형식으로 보고서를 생성합니다.
성능 고려 사항
GroupDocs.Conversion을 사용할 때 다음과 같은 성능 최적화 팁을 고려하세요.
- 일괄 처리: 가능하면 여러 파일을 동시에 처리하세요.
- 메모리 관리: 객체를 적절히 처리하여 리소스를 확보합니다.
- 리소스 사용: 대규모 변환 중에 CPU 및 메모리 사용량을 모니터링합니다.
결론
이 가이드에서는 GroupDocs.Conversion for .NET을 사용하여 PPTM을 PDF로 변환하는 자동화 방법을 살펴보았습니다. 환경 설정부터 실제 변환 수행까지, 이제 애플리케이션에서 이 프로세스를 간소화하는 데 필요한 지식을 갖추게 되었습니다.
다음 단계:
- GroupDocs.Conversion의 추가 기능을 살펴보세요.
- 이 기능을 기존 시스템이나 프로젝트에 통합합니다. 행동 촉구: 오늘 이 솔루션을 구현하여 문서 처리 역량을 강화해 보세요!
FAQ 섹션
- GroupDocs.Conversion을 사용하기 위한 시스템 요구 사항은 무엇입니까?
- .NET Framework 4.0+; Windows, Linux, macOS(Mono를 통해)와 호환됩니다.
- PPTM 외에 다른 파일 형식을 PDF로 변환할 수 있나요?
- 네, GroupDocs.Conversion은 다양한 문서 유형을 지원합니다.
- 출력 PDF 모양을 사용자 정의할 수 있나요?
- 물론입니다! 사용하세요
PdfConvertOptions
여백 및 방향과 같은 사용자 정의 옵션입니다.
- 물론입니다! 사용하세요
- 변환하는 동안 큰 파일을 어떻게 처리하나요?
- 사용 가능한 시스템 메모리를 늘리거나 파일을 더 작은 부분으로 나누는 것을 고려하세요.
- 내 애플리케이션에서 대량으로 파일을 변환해야 하는 경우는 어떻게 되나요?
- 파일 경로 컬렉션을 반복하고 각각을 순차적으로 변환하여 일괄 처리를 구현합니다.